Allen Davis Obituary

Published by Morrissett Funeral and Cremation Service from Nov. 20 to Nov. 21, 2008.
DAVIS, Allen Carlton, 84, of Richmond, went to be with the Lord on Wednesday, November 19, 2008. Mr. Davis was a retired lieutenant from the Chesterfield Police Department with 30 years of service. He was born in Scottsville, Va., on September 22, 1924. Prior to his police service, he worked as a clerk with the C&O Railroad for 14 years and served in the U.S. Navy during WWII. He was a member of the Henrico Union #130 Masonic Lodge since 1948, the Scottish Rite, Acca Shrine, Legion of Honor, Manchester Shrine Club and Manchester Moose #699. He also was a member of John Marshall F.O.P. Lodge #2, Retired Richmond Police Officers Association. He served as a past president of Virginia Crime Clinic Chapter #2 and was past president of Virginia Credit Card Investigators Association. Allen was a longtime member of Beulah United Methodist Church. He was preceded in death by his wife, Gloria S. Davis.
